Publication number: 20220063146Abstract: The invention relates to a curing apparatus having at least one UV module (3), wherein the UV module (3) has at least one UV light source (6) for irradiating the inner wall of a pipe (1), wherein the UV module (3) that has been introduced into the pipe (1) is connected, by means of a cable (7), to a control device (9) that is situated outside of the pipe (1). It is an object of the invention to provide a curing apparatus in which the cable (7) for connecting the UV modules (3) to the control device (9) has a cross section that is reduced in comparison with the prior art. As a result, longer pipeline portions should be able to be renovated in one piece. Moreover, the electrical power losses in the cable (7) should be reduced.Type: ApplicationFiled: September 13, 2021Publication date: March 3, 2022Applicant: I.S.T. Publication number: 20210293367Abstract: Device (1) for curing a plastics tube (100), which is impregnated with UV-curing synthetic resin, in a sewage pipe (101), said device comprising an elongate housing (2), the longitudinal axis of which extends in the processing direction (102) along the sewage pipe (100), and at least one light source (3) which emits UV radiation, the light source (3) being formed by at least one light-emitting diode (5) which emits UV radiation (4), wherein, in the housing (2), the at least one light-emitting diode (5) is aligned in the processing direction (102) such that the main emission direction (6) of the UV radiation emitted by the light-emitting diode (5) is oriented substantially in parallel with the longitudinal axis of the housing (2), the emitted UV radiation (4) impinging on at least one reflector (7, 8), which reflects the emitted UV radiation (4) radially with respect to the longitudinal axis of the housing (2) such that the emitted UV radiation (4) impinges on the plastics tube (100) to be cured transversely tType: ApplicationFiled: July 11, 2019Publication date: September 23, 2021Applicant: I.S.T. Patent number: 10180205Abstract: The invention relates to a sewer rehabilitation method, wherein a rehabilitation tool (5) is introduced, by means of a robot (2) that can be moved in a sewer main line (3) of a sewerage system, into a house sewer line (9) leading into said sewer main line (3), rehabilitation work is carried out in the house sewer line (9) by means of the rehabilitation tool (5), and the rehabilitation tool (5) is removed from the house sewer line (9) by means of the robot (2) once rehabilitation work is completed. The aim of the invention is to provide a viable and cost-effective sewer rehabilitation method and corresponding system enabling sewer rehabilitation work being carried out in the house sewer line (9) starting from the sewer main line (3).Type: GrantFiled: June 26, 2014Date of Patent: January 15, 2019Assignee: I.S.T. Publication number: 20130219640Abstract: The invention relates to a device (1) for renovating a pipe, the latter being provided with at least one opening arranged in the wall of the pipe, said device (1) having a base unit (2) that can be introduced into the pipe, a clearing unit (3) that is movable relative to the base unit (2), and an electronic sensor arrangement for detecting the instantaneous position of the clearing unit (3) relative to the base unit (2). To make available a novel device (1) for renovating a pipe provided with at least one opening arranged in the wail of the pipe, which device permits reliable and inexpensive repair of the pipe, the invention proposes that at least one electronic inclination sensor is arranged on the base unit (2).Type: ApplicationFiled: September 5, 2011Publication date: August 29, 2013Applicant: I.S.T.
